Avignon
Rue Joseph Vernet

This was probably one of the first streets in Avignon to be paved in the 16th century, with the temporary name ‘Rue de la Calade’ (‘Cobblestone Street’), giving way to Rue des Lices Antiques (‘Old List Street’) thanks to its location on the old lists of the town’s ramparts (which also explains its curved shape). Further along on your right, by the long speed bump after Musée Calvet, you can see a reminder of these times: the remains of one of Avignon’s earliest ramparts. Nowadays, the street is referred to as Faubourg Joseph-Vernet in allusion to Faubourg Saint-Honoré, its Parisian equivalent, as it is home to an array of elegant boutiques.
